Prandelli pleased with Italy performance in Argentina defeat

Italy coach Cesare Prandelli played down their friendly defeat to Argentina.

Gonzalo Higuain and Ever Banega struck for Argentina before Lorenzo Insigne hit his first goal for the Azzurri.

"We met a team of great quality, one of the best in the world," Prandelli told RAI Sport.

"We made mistakes coming out of defence and started badly, but in my view we moved the ball well. We lacked that grit and finish around the box that a team needs. Honour to Argentina, as they are a very strong side."

This game was organised in honour of Pope Francis and the two teams visited in the Vatican on Tuesday.

"We all wanted this friendly and I am happy because we saw so many children and families in the stadium. It was not easy to bring 40,000 people to the stadium on August 14, so it means the message was received."

August 15 is national holiday Ferragosto, so most people leave the cities for a vacation.
